Cold wave continues in Rajasthan. Pilani was the coldest place in Rajasthan with a minimum temperature of 3.5 degrees Celsius on Saturday.

Churu, Ganganagar, Bikaner recorded 4, 5.1, and 5.6 degrees Celsius respectively, while the night temperature in Alwar, Jaisalmer, and Jaipur was 5.8, 6, and 8.6 degrees respectively, according to the meteorological department.

The MeT department has predicted dense to very dense fog in Churu, Ganganagar, Hanumangarh, Sikar, and Jhunjhunu districts during the next 24 hours.
